Every Playboy Ever, On Your Computer

Talk about a "hard" drive...

The perfect Christmas gift for the porn aficionado in your life.  You can now purchase a collector's edition 250GB hard drive containing every issue of Playboy from December 1953 to December 2009. 


No, it's not just the fun parts.  You can still read every issue "for the articles" - exactly as they appeared in print.  It's available for PC or Mac, costs $300, and you can buy it here.
